Eugene "Geno" Williams

Sep 19, 1921 - Dec 17, 2024September 19, 1921 - December 17, 2024


Place of birth

Jacksonville, Illinois

Spouse

Geno was married to Johnnie Mae Work, who preceded him in death.

Children

He is survived by his daughter Polly Williams and his son John Work.

Military service

Geno joined the U.S. Army in 1942 and served four years in the South Philippines.

Occupation

After serving in the army, he graduated as a chef from West Kentucky Vocational School and worked as a head chef at Our Savior's Hospital and Passavant Hospital for 35 years.

Hobbies

In his prime, Geno enjoyed cooking, fishing, hunting, and trips to Las Vegas. He was also a music lover and a fan of the Cubs and Bears.

Memberships

He was a member of the Kingsmen Club, Mount Emory Baptist Church, and a Lifetime Member of the Amvets Post 100 in Jacksonville.

Siblings

Geno was preceded in death by his brothers Avery Williams Jr., James (Jimmy) Williams, and stepbrother Terrance Bates, as well as his sisters Mary Williamson, Virginia Ross, Joan McDonald, Coreen Jones, Betty Wiley, and Arnell Simongton.

Funeral arrangements

A funeral service was held on Friday, December 27, 2024, at the Buchanan & Cody Funeral Home in Jacksonville, with burial at Jacksonville East Cemetery.
